Take the £2.99 diecast 1/72 UH-60 and sand and flock the base a pleasing shade...
(http://i89.photobucket.com/albums/k220/sangrael-UK/P9230001_zpsd139b0af.jpg)
Unscrew the 3 screws underneath, carefully disenage the door rails and separate the two halves. Pop out the windows, remove the rotor column, slide out the tail and gently snap out the rear horizontal wing. lift out the seating, roof and then snap out the engine cowlings...
Then panic, just a little...
(http://i89.photobucket.com/albums/k220/sangrael-UK/PA220001.jpg)
Spray the hull, tail, cowlings and rear wing with dark green and leave to dry for a couple of hours, before reassembling using a little superglue on side windows, rear wing and engine cowlings.
Paint the rear blades, guns, nose and engine intakes and exhausts black. Do likewise with back rotor assembly and then lightly drybrush rear rotor column with steel. Paint navigation lights a deep, strong, red. paint the two oval side windows in steel...
Total cost £4.99
